London. . . Octob. 30. On Tuesday night last, as his Royal
Highness the Prince of Wales was going in his chair from the
opera-house in the Hay-market, to Carleton-house, and
crossing the way over-against St. Alban's street, a coachman
driving very fast, the pole of the coach went into his
Highness's chair, and broke one of the glass windows of the
chair to pieces; but by the great care of the yeomen
attending his Highness, who immediately beat back the
horses, his Highness received no damage.
